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
998958621 8642557743 6306 1508279799
440 889309
440 889309
638 4558510 302 31498348905
All about undefined
Interested in learning more?
440 889309
638 4558510 302 31498348905
See more
39976616570 8727429277 93980931
93 0287793 5666562448
See more
03211 2803120753 105
67654 06448 0822 3143
See more